Living in Huron Meadows has several wonderful advantages over living elsewhere. First, you get to know your neighbours. And, it's an enjoyable lifestyle with time and energy to spend doing the things that are important to you.Huron Meadows is 100% owned by the residents and is a Life Lease community. As such, Huron Meadows provides individuals and couples 50 years of age or older, with affordable housing with a life time right to occupy a unit.
Owners have access to communal facilities and services with the assurance that their neighbours will be in the same age group. They acquire the life lease through a single up front payment. They are also responsible for paying modest monthly fees to cover management and upkeep. Huron Meadows offers mature adults a wonderful lifestyle with all the amenities without the headaches of home maintenance and, a market value life-lease means appreciation for your estate.

Rupert’s Landing is a prestigious gated waterfront community located in Collingwood, Ontario, along the scenic shores of Georgian Bay. Developed between 1986 and 1989 by Rupert Bronsdon, this 18-acre property offers a blend of luxury living and resort-style amenities, making it a sought-after destination for both full-time residents and seasonal homeowners.
The community comprises 207 condominium units, including 156 townhome-style residences and 51 units within the 10-storey Bayview Tower. Townhomes feature one or two levels, complete with decks, fireplaces, and laundry rooms, while tower units offer 2-3 bedrooms with options for underground or outdoor parking.
Rupert’s Landing fosters a vibrant community atmosphere, with a full-time recreation director organizing various social and sports events.

Blue Shores is an exclusive waterfront community situated on the eastern edge of Collingwood, Ontario, along the scenic shores of Georgian Bay. Developed by the Kaitlin Group between 1999 and 2013, this community comprises 203 residences, including 117 freehold homes and 86 condominium units.
The residences in Blue Shores are designed with Cape Cod-inspired architecture, featuring large windows, cupolas, and open-concept layouts. Homes range from 2 to 4 bedrooms, with sizes between 1,350 and 2,800 square feet. Each property includes a garage and is set on a 50′ or 55′ lot.
